Body positivity is the idea that all people should have a positive body image, regardless of
society and popular culture's perceptions of ideal body shape, shape and appearance.
The goal of body positivity is to shift the focus away from the pursuit of a specific, narrow
definition of beauty, and instead encourage people to love and accept their bodies as they
are. This includes embracing and celebrating all body types, shapes, and sizes, as well as
promoting body diversity and inclusivity.
Body positivity seeks to challenge harmful cultural messages about beauty, such as the idea
that certain body types are superior to others, or that there is a single standard of beauty that
everyone should strive to attain. This can include challenging messages about diet and
weight loss, and rejecting the notion that certain body types are inherently more attractive
or desirable.
In order for body positivity to be truly effective, it is important for individuals to practice
self-reflection and self-awareness, and to engage in ongoing conversations and activism
around issues of body image and body diversity.
In conclusion, body positivity is a movement that aims to promote self-love,body
acceptance, and body diversity. By rejecting harmful beauty standards and messages and
embracing all body types, shapes, and sizes, body positivity seeks to empower individuals
to develop a positive relationship with their bodies and increase their overall well-being.
Body positivity has the potential to improve mental health, foster body confidence, and
promote body diversity and inclusivity, and is an important aspect of overall health and
well-being.
